Contents
1. ff. 1-63Title: Kanz al-laṭāʼifTitle: کنز الاطائفTitle: Kanz al-balāghahTitle: کنز بلاغهA collection of model letters—probably fifty: this copy has a heading of the 49th on fol. 62a, and there is a lacuna after that folio
Language(s): PersianReferences
For a more detailed description see Arberry 1939, page 388.Physical Description
Form: codexMaterial: paperExtent: foliosDimensions (written): 5.5 × 3.8 in.Condition
Last folio torn

Contents
2. ff. 64-88Author: Kāshifī, Ḥusayn Vāʻiẓ, d. 1504 or 5Library of Congress/NACO Ḥusain Vāʻiẓ Kāshifī حسين واعظ كاشفي كاشفي، حسين واعظTitle: Intikhāb Tuḥfat al-ṣalavātTitle: انتخاب تحفة الصلواتAn epitome, apparently made by the author himself, of a treatise on the cult of the Prophet, and prayer
It is stated in the preface that the epitome was made at the request of Sulṭān Abū ʼl-Ghāzī, سلطان ابو الغازی [Mīrzā Baiqarā of Herat], who reigned 873-911
Language(s): PersianReferences
For a more detailed description see Arberry 1939, pages 388-9.Physical Description
